Weather forecast for Sunday, 7 November

The weather will continue warm for the season

Photo: Radio Shumen

During the night the weather will be predominantly cloudy. In the Eastern part of the country there will be a light East-Southeasterly wind. Minimum temperatures 8° - 13° C.

Tomorrow there will be considerable clouds, visibility will be diminished mostly in the lowlands and valleys. In the afternoon the clouds will begin to disperse, and in Western Bulgaria and there will be sun. There will be a light, in Eastern Bulgaria to moderate South-Southeasterly wind. Daytime temperatures will reach 17° - 22° C. 

Over the mountains there will be clouds, with occasional rain. In the afternoon the clouds will temporarily disperse from the West. There will be a light Southwesterly wind. Maximum temperature at an altitude of 1,200 m. around 18° C., at 2,000 m – around 12° C.
